What does "supersede" mean?

  1. verb To take the place of something older or less effective, so that the earlier version is no longer used or valid.
    "This policy supersedes all previous guidance issued by the department."
  2. verb To take over a position or role from someone, especially by being appointed in their place.
    "She was superseded as head of the department after only a year."
